Petroglyph National Monument offers FIVE traveling trunks for your convenience. These trunks can be adapted for various grade levels.
Ancestral Puebloan Lifestyle Trunk: Provides students a hands-on experience with replica tools and objects used by the Ancestral Puebloans 400-700 years ago.
Spanish Colonial Lifestyle Trunk: Provides students a hands-on experience with replica tools and objects introduced by the early Spanish settlers into New Mexico.
Ancestral Puebloan Pottery Trunk: Provides students a hands-on experience working with clay as they learn about traditional pueblo pottery while creating their own piece of pottery.
Geology Trunk: Provides students a hands-on experience with rocks commonly found in New Mexico.
Desert Mammals Trunk: Provides students a hands-on experience with skull replicas and pelts from common mammals found in New Mexico.
